What river forms the border between china and the korean peninsula

Respuesta :

sylvain96
sylvain96 sylvain96
  • 10-05-2019

Answer:

Amnok / Yalu

Explanation:

The 493 miles (795 km) Amnok/Yalu river forms most the border between China and North Korea, on the Western side of the border.  The rest, to the East, is formed by a shorter river named Tumen,

The name Yalu is used by the Chinese people, while the people from North Korea use Amnok or Amrok. It's a very shallow river, the deepest point is about 8 feet (2.5 m), but it has been used as natural border for centuries.
